自动删除特定日期的帖子

时间:2011-08-29 作者:adolfozen

我想显示所有帖子,并计算帖子发布后的天数

if ($pageposts):
  foreach ($pageposts as $post):
        setup_postdata($post);
    echo \'<p>\';

   the_title();

   echo \'</p>\';
  endforeach;
endif;
输出应该是这样的

帖子标题1-这篇帖子在4天前发布帖子标题2-这篇帖子在3天前发布帖子标题3-这篇帖子在6天前发布

同时,我想在帖子发布10天后删除它

我真的需要你们的帮助伙计们谢谢我很感激

3 个回复
SO网友:petermolnar

里面有一根细线WordPress support for this question, 他们推荐两个插件,Post ExpiratorAuto Prune Posts.

SO网友:bhuthecoder
结束

相关推荐

Wp_INSERT_POSTS()有多安全?

看看法典wp_insert_post() 它声明此函数“…清理变量,进行一些检查,填写缺少的变量,如日期/时间等”(编辑:Iupdated the Codex entry 包括一个更健壮的示例,其中包括安全性以及后元和类别分配)我只是想知道我是否需要做进一步的清理以防止XSS黑客之类的攻击,或者是否通过该函数做了足够的工作。老实说,我已经检查了core中的函数,没有发现任何wp\\u kses()或其他对post\\u内容的清理,所以我有点担心。我所能看到的只是数据上的stripslashes\\u de